Abstract EN
The molecular weight distribution (MWD) of cross-linked elastomers has been studied by sol-gel permeation chromatography.
the value of the number average molecular weight Mn of the samples decreases from 500∙103 to 150-200∙103, and the value of mw is reached from 2000∙103 to 1000∙103.
it has been shown that the mixture is characterized by a relation between the plasticity and the molecular weight of the samples, and the plasticity of the required group can be obtained by adjusting the molecular weight distribution of growing chains.
the kinetics of metal oxide vulcanization of isoprene mixtures with NBR has been investigated by exposing to high temperature.
the calculation showed that cis-unsaturation is 4% in the change mode.
it has been found that the yield of the number of cross-links during metal oxide vulcanization increases 1.5 times.
in order to accelerate the degree of cross-linking and optimal properties of vulcanizates, hexachloroparaxylene was introduced into quasi-systems as an accelerator.
it is assumed that these changes are associated with the occurrence of mechanochemical processes leading to the formation and increase of the concentration of cross-links nc.
